ESTIMATING AND TENDERING COURSE

9 April 2025 by Googler

The ECA (SA) Port Elizabeth is hosting a three-day face-to-face Estimating and Tendering course in Port Elizabeth. The course will be presented by one of the electrical contracting industry’s Estimating & Tendering experts, Calli Pieterse.

Key outcomes of the course

  • Understanding the costs to appreciate the profit.
  • Being equipped to price the job right and make the job worthy for business.
  • Being equipped to manage your risk(s) and protect your company.

Estimating & Tendering course content:

The course will cover:

  • Estimating requirements
  • Tender forms and tender enquiries
  • Tender documents – format
  • Measuring and extracting quantities
  • Costing and extracting labour content
  • Overhead structures
  • Applying profits and overheads to labour and material costs
  • Submission of the tender
  • Contract control

Who should attend:

Contractors, quantity surveyors, tendering and procurement staff, project managers, costing / estimating staff in the electrical contracting/construction industry.
